Hi, In cert.h ( http://mxr.mozilla.org/security/source/security/nss/lib/certdb/cert.h#714), there is a line about obsolete functions: **OLD OBSOLETE FUNCTIONS with enum SECCertUsage - DO NOT USE FOR NEW CODE
And also in certvfy.c ( http://mxr.mozilla.org/security/source/security/nss/lib/certhigh/certvfy.c#1533 ): /* obsolete, do not use for new code */ That's all functions below those lines that use SECCertUsage? What version would you be expecting to phase them out? Thanks, Kai
